KUWAIT CITY, April 28: The Central Bank of Kuwait (CBK) has requested all banks to submit data of a random sample of 100 employees each bank, reports Al-Rai daily quoting sources. Sources explained this move aims to re-evaluate the average expenditure of those traveling abroad, indicating that the random sample should include Kuwaiti and non- Kuwaiti employees.
Sources confirmed that CBK intends to develop Kuwait’s balance of payment statistics which will include information on travel service item (debt payment) to re-assess the average expenditure of Kuwaiti and non-Kuwaitis who travel abroad for tourism, holidays, religious rites, training, education, treatment or participation in conferences.
The questionnaire of CBK requests for more information about the destination; period of travel; accommodation – private or rented apartment, hotel, free house, etc; number of companions and total expenditures during travel.
